The Recipe & Ingredients

The beauty of this recipe is its simplicity. Here’s what you’ll need:

  • 1 small box (3 oz) Jello (any flavor!)
  • 1/2 cup cold water
  • 2 envelopes (1/4 oz each) unflavored gelatin
  • CBD oil (dosage depends on desired potency)
  • Gummy bear molds (optional, but highly recommended)

The 5-Minute Method: Step-by-Step

  1. In a saucepan, whisk together the Jello, unflavored gelatin, and cold water.
  2. Let the mixture sit for a minute or two to allow the gelatin to bloom.
  3. Heat the mixture over low heat, stirring constantly, until all the gelatin is dissolved (about 2-3 minutes).
  4. Remove from heat and let cool slightly (about 30 seconds).
  5. Add your desired amount of CBD oil to the mixture and stir well to combine. The amount of CBD oil you add will determine the potency of your gummies. Start with a small amount and adjust to your preference.
  6. Pour the mixture into your gummy bear molds (or a baking dish if you don’t have molds).
  7. Refrigerate for at least 2 hours, or until firm.
  8. Pop the gummies out of the molds (or cut into squares if you used a baking dish) and enjoy!

The Downsides (Because They Exist)

  • Figuring out the right CBD dosage can take some trial and error.
  • The gummies need to be refrigerated, which can be inconvenient if you’re traveling.
  • If you use too much CBD oil, the gummies can have a slightly oily texture.

FAQ About 5-Minute DIY CBD Gummies Recipe (Using Jello)

How much CBD oil should I add to the recipe?

The amount of CBD oil you add will depend on the potency of your CBD oil and your desired dosage. Start with a small amount (e.g., 10-20mg per batch) and adjust to your preference. It’s always better to start low and go slow.

Can I use a sugar-free Jello?

Yes, you can use a sugar-free Jello to make these gummies. However, keep in mind that the texture and taste may be slightly different.

How long do the gummies last?

These gummies will last for about a week when st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ator.

Can I use a different type of gelatin?

Yes, you can use a different type of gelatin, such as agar-agar, to make these gummies. However, the texture may be slightly different.

Will these gummies make me fail a drug test?

It depends on the type of CBD oil you use. Full-spectrum CBD oil contains trace amounts of THC, which could potentially show up on a drug test. If you’re concerned about failing a drug test, use broad-spectrum or CBD isolate oil.
